Title
Supreme Court of Judicature: Paymaster General of the Court of Chancery and successors: Supreme Court Pay Office and successors: Lunacy and Court of Protection indexes, carryings over and principal payments
Date

1889-1976

Description

This series comprises indexes, accounts and carryings over to lunacy suits held in the Court of Chancery. Only the later accounts of lunacy have survived; earlier lunacy indexes have no accounts to cross reference to.

Custodial history

The custody of these records can only be traced back with certainty to 1972 when they were known to be in the custody of the Supreme Court Pay Office to 1975 and the Court Funds Office, thereafter, both at the Royal Courts of Justice London WC2A 2LL. During the 1980s the records were moved to the Public Record Office repository, Hayes, Middlesex UB3 1RF. In 2003, the records were temporarily held in the basement of the Court Funds Office in 22 Kingsway, London WC2B 6LE before being moved in the same year into private storage at Bishops Furniture Storage in Battersea London acting on the behalf of the Department for Constitutional Affairs. In 2008 the records were briefly moved to Bishops Storage in Chessington London before being moved in 2009 to Harwell Laboratories in Oxfordshire for preparation for transfer to The National Archives. The remaining records that were not selected for preservation are in the custody of Bishops Storage in Chessington.

Selection and destruction information

All indexes and carryings over have been preseved (where extant). All lunacy papers have been preserved as a special category (where extant).
